Village
is a village and Union Council in Swabi District of . It is located at 34°9'0N 72°35'0E with an altitude of 391 metres. Its history dates back to the early 1800s when Maiz Ullah Khan a Pashtun leader from the Yusufzai tribe gave control over to his two sons, Khan Bahadur Abdul Qadar Khan and Fateh Khan. is situated 3½ km southeast of Kala Sang Dhand.
